Warning Signs You Need Wood Trim Water Damage Restoration

Ignoring warning signs of water damage to your home’s wood trim can lead to costly repairs and even compromise your home’s structural integrity.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, musty odors in your home can be a sign of water damage to your wood trim. If you notice a persistent smell, it’s essential to investigate further to prevent further damage.

Warped or Buckled Wood Trim

Warped or buckled wood trim is a clear indication of water damage. If you notice this issue, it’s essential to address it quickly to prevent further damage.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Water stains or discoloration on your wood trim can be a sign of water damage. If you notice this issue, it’s essential to investigate further to prevent further damage.

Mold or Mildew Growth

Mold or mildew growth on your wood trim can be a sign of water damage. If you notice this issue, it’s essential to address it quickly to prevent further damage.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age to your wood trim. If you notice this issue, it’s essential to investigate further to prevent further damage.

Soft or Spongy Wood Trim

Soft or spongy wood trim can be a sign of water damage. If you notice this issue, it’s essential to address it quickly to prevent further damage.

Wood Trim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Minor water damage to a single piece of wood trim Yes No DIY repairs are usually enough for minor damage.
Water damage to multiple pieces of wood trim No Yes Professional help is necessary to ensure proper repair and prevent further damage.
Water damage to wood trim with mold or mildew growth No Yes Professional help is necessary to safely remove mold and mildew.
Water damage to wood trim with structural damage No Yes Professional help is necessary to ensure the structural integrity of your home.
Water damage to wood trim in a high-traffic area No Yes Professional help is necessary to ensure the area is safe and secure.
Water damage to wood trim in a hard-to-reach area No Yes Professional help is necessary to safely access and repair the area.

Wood Trim Water Damage Restoration Cost in Nephi, UT

The cost of wood trim water damage restoration in Nephi, UT,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ide you with a free estimate after assessing your property. Here’s a rough estimate of the costs involved: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Extraction $500 – $2,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used
Wood Trim Restoration $1,500 – $6,000 Size of affected area, type of wood trim
Final Inspection and Cleaning $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, type of cleaning required
More Services (mold remediation, structural repair) $2,000 – $10,000 Severity of damage, complexity of repair
